- The distance between Laramie, Wy, Usa and Njaksimvol’, Russia is approximately 8,417 km or 5,230 mi.
- To reach Laramie, Wy in this distance one would set out from Njaksimvol’ bearing 349.6° or N and follow the great circles arc to approach Laramie, Wy bearing 186.4° or S .
- Laramie, Wy has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Njaksimvol’ has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c).
- Laramie, Wy is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Njaksimvol’ is in or near the boreal moist for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 6.6 °C (11.9°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 13.7 °C (24.7°F) less in Laramie, Wy.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 279.8 mm (11 in) less which is equivalent to 279.8 l/m² (6.87 US gal/ft²) or 2,798,000 l/ha (299,125 US gal/ac) less. About 1/2 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 21.1° higher in Laramie, Wy than in Njaksimvol’.
